What are Weighted Averages in Excel?

Weighted averages in Excel are a type of statistical calculation used to combine multiple values, each assigned a specific weight or importance. This allows users to account for differences in measurement scales, data quality, and other factors that might affect the overall average. By assigning weights to each value, users can calculate a weighted average that more accurately reflects the true nature of the data.

Business and Finance

Weighted averages are used extensively in business and finance, from calculating weighted average cost of capital to determining weighted average return on investment.
